Tori Spelling says people should lay off criticizing Jessica Simpsons pregnancy weight gain
Jessica Simpson at the NBC Universal Winter Tour All-Star Party. (Pasadena, CA)
Jessica Simpson is expecting her first child, a baby girl, this spring. Simpson has become the talk of many, though, because she is sporting a very big bump.
Simpsons pregnancy weight gain was recently criticized on The View by Joy Behar, who called her fat.
"Remember the time that Jessica Simpson was criticized because she didn't know the difference between chicken and tuna? That kind of thing is more fun to criticize than the fact that the girl is fat," Behar said. "Most women who are pregnant are not supposed to gain more than 25 pounds. She looks like she gained a lot more than that."
Tori Spelling, who recently announced she is expecting her fourth child, has come to the Fashion Star mentors defense, saying lay off.
"When women are pregnant, people need to lay off," Spelling told Celebuzz. "It's a really special time and you should be able to deal with it in your own terms."
Every body is different. As far [as] weight, you never know what is going to happen, she added. You cant control what angle people are snapping your photo from.
Her advice to Simpson is to wear it proud and go with it.
Simpson has said shes expected to give birth to a baby bigger than 8 pounds. She also has said a lot of amniotic fluid is causing her big belly. She acknowledged Behars fat comment via tweet on Thursday.
Last chance to see me fat aka PREGNANT on the cover of Elle :) I loved this shoot, only on stands for a few more days!!! she wrote.
